Travel is expensive these days and a problem will be that Asia and South America are on opposite sides of the world and you will spend a good part of your budget on flights.

What I would do in your place is mid to late November when it's cold back home, fly out to Thailand. You'll get 30 days visa free on arrival.

Then fly somewhere like Vietnam and Cambodia and spend some time travelling around there, then back to Thailand for another 30 days.

Then fly somewhere else and back to Thailand for your last 30 days (90 days visa exemption out of 180).

Go back home sometime in April when it is warming up again. Maybe an open return date, allowing for the fact that you often cannot just walk into an airline office and say I want to fly tomorrow, so as much notice as you can.

You can do beaches, bars, tourist sites, accommodation and food and such for not too much money.

Vietnam you'll need a visa. Cambodia you can get it on arrival. US$20.

I'm thinking your 4-5000 eur will get you some fun times but not round the world in a leisurely unplanned manner like you're describing.

In Asia and South America, I think you can pretty much forget working. Locals are going to be cheaper than you, they don't come with extra baggage for employers like you do (ie no work permit), and there will be a tendency to keep the money with the locals. Even a bit of hostel reception work, you've got the appeal of a native English speaker going for you but that's it. If you were saying Australia on a Working Holiday Visa, yep that would extend your funds a lot, but not what you've described so far. (Would value other people's experiences on this? Maybe I'm out of touch.)

You may also run into some hassles over immigration officers wanting to see an onward ticket and proof of funds to support yourself during your stay. Do you have a planned route from Europe to Asia? Is there a schedule or are you doing it ad hoc? Some countries along your route may be slow issuing visas meaning you may have a lot of hanging around border towns, or may make it easier applying from your home country, or may have rules about entering on the right day that your visa starts.

My pal was just quoted £2000 for a RTW ticket; if you're doing plenty of overland you should shave a bit off that, but then South America flight prices are high, so flights are a big chunk of your budget. If you're going S E Asia direct to South America, finding cheap flights across the Pacific is challenging. (Best I can find is eg SIN-SCL booked 6 months ahead for £880.) That's going to work a lot better booked long in advance.

So if you take £2000 off to cover flights, visas, jabs, travel gear, insurance, and you enjoy a regular night on the lash as it sounds like you do, I think your remaining two or three thousand is going to be spread a bit thin. If you spend $60 a day, which isn't a partying budget most places, your money's going to last a couple of months.

Earn more money in your high-paid home country and save up for longer, or else trim your trip down and forget RTW and South America - make your way across Europe and Asia and come back the same way.

That's sounding more of a plan now you've put some more detail on it.

Moscow's expensive but you can see the sights in as little as a day. Browse the web and learn the Cyrillic alphabet a bit beforehand and it makes life there much easier. Trans Sib is a great cheap way to get to Asia, and getting to Thailand etc quickly you can then live on practically nothing if you want.

Beware burning through all the money before NZ - think I've read they like to see NZ $4000 funds as well as your onward ticket for a WHV, maybe someone will tell me if that's up to date?

USA at the end is a budget killer, do most of your partying somewhere cheaper! :-)
